


3-Card Combination
Embracing Change and New Beginnings
This combination suggests a transformative period where patience and introspection lead to new opportunities and material success. The Hanged Man encourages a shift in perspective, while the Ace of Wands ignites passion and creativity, supported by the stability of the King of Pentacles.
The Hanged Man
Upright: pause, surrender, letting go, new perspectives
Reversed: stalling, needless sacrifice, fear of sacrifice
Ace of Wands
Upright: inspiration, new opportunities, growth, potential
Reversed: delays, lack of motivation, creative blocks
King of Pentacles
Upright: abundance, prosperity, security, ambition, discipline
Reversed: authoritative, domineering, discouraging
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a powerful moment of awakening and inspiration. The Hanged Man indicates that taking time to reflect can lead to a breakthrough, while the Ace of Wands represents a burst of creative energy and new ideas. The King of Pentacles assures that these ventures will likely lead to tangible success and financial security if approached with discipline and practicality.
The Hanged Man Reversed
When The Hanged Man is reversed, it indicates a struggle with letting go or feeling stuck in a situation. This resistance can hinder your ability to see new opportunities and may lead to impulsive decision-making. A shift in perspective is essential to move forward effectively.
Ace of Wands Reversed
The reversed Ace of Wands suggests delays or obstacles in pursuing new passions or projects. It may indicate a lack of motivation or inspiration, causing you to miss potential opportunities. Reconnecting with your inner drive and enthusiasm is crucial.
King of Pentacles Reversed
The reversed King of Pentacles can signify financial instability or a struggle with materialism. It may reflect a tendency to prioritize wealth over emotional fulfillment or ethical considerations, leading to a lack of true security. It’s a call to reassess your values and priorities in practical matters.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the energy suggests a time of stagnation, missed opportunities, and disconnection from one's true purpose. There may be a sense of frustration and instability, urging you to confront fears and reevaluate your approach. A lack of direction and motivation could lead to feelings of being overwhelmed.
Love & Relationships
In love and relationships, this combination reversed can indicate misunderstandings and a lack of connection. It may be a time to pause and reassess what you truly want from your partnerships, emphasizing the need for open communication. Reflecting on personal values will help to strengthen bonds.
Career & Finances
In a career context, the reversed cards suggest a period of uncertainty and missed chances. You may feel uninspired or stuck in your current job, emphasizing the need for a fresh perspective. It's essential to focus on your true passions and align them with your professional goals to find fulfillment.
Advice
The key advice here is to take time for introspection and embrace a shift in perspective. Reconnect with your passions, and don't be afraid to explore new avenues, even if they seem daunting. By aligning your actions with your core values, you can cultivate both personal satisfaction and material success.
